After being nominated five times for an Oscar and no cigar, Kate Winslet finally took home a much deserved Oscar for her performance in The Reader.
In an emotional and fabulously happy acceptance speech Kate thanked her husband Sam Mendes, her kiddies, her papa and reminisced of her shampoo bottle dreams. “I’d be lying if I haven’t made a version of this speech before,” she said. “I think I was probably 8 years old and staring into the bathroom mirror and this (Oscar) would be a shampoo bottle. But it’s not a shampoo bottle now.”
Last night the 2009 Oscars was a celebration of not too many surprises with Slumdog Millionaire taking home the majority of golden statues for their nominations. Peep out the remainder of the winners below:
Best Picture: Slumdog Millionaire
Actress in a Leading Role: Kate Winslet, The Reader
Actor in a Leading Role: Sean Penn, Milk
Actor in a Supporting Role: Heath Ledger, The Dark Knight
Actress in a Supporting Role: Penélope Cruz, Vicky Cristina Barcelona
Director: Danny Boyle, Slumdog Millionaire
Original Screenplay: Dustin Lance Black, Milk
Adapted Screenplay: Simon Beaufoy, Slumdog Millionaire
Animated Feature Film: WALL-E
Foreign Language Film: Departures (Japan)
Original Score: A.R. Rahman, Slumdog Millionaire
Original Song: “Jai Ho,” A.R. Rahman and Gulzar; Slumdog Millionaire
Art Direction: The Curious Case of Benjamin Button
Cinematography: Slumdog Millionaire
Costume Design: The Duchess
Makeup: The Curious Case of Benjamin Button
Film Editing: Slumdog Millionaire
Documentary Feature: Man on Wire
Documentary Short Subject: Smile Pinki
Animated Short Film: La Maison en Petits Cubes
Live Action Short Film: Spielzeugland (Toyland)
Sound Editing: The Dark Knight
Sound Mixing: Slumdog Millionaire
Visual Effects: The Curious Case of Benjamin Button
Jean Hersholt Humanitarian Award: Jerry Lewis
